Foundation Overview

Based in Dallas, TX, The Weber Family Foundation has awarded 123 grants totaling $1,039,729 to organizations in Texas, Virginia and 8 other states across the US. Individual grants range from $200 to $250,000, with a median award of $3,600.

Form 990-PF Research Tips
  •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
  •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
  •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
  •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
